New York: Local Law “A” Tabled Once More in Albany County
 
Tuesday, July 28, 2009
 

Please Continue Contacting the Members of the County Law CommitteeOn Monday, July 27, the Albany County Law Committee once again postponed Local Law “A” at the request of the bill sponsor, Phillip Steck.  Local Law “A” will now be tabled until next month’s meeting on Monday, August 24.

Local Law “A” would require that a valid firearms license be shown when purchasing ammunition in Albany County.  The law would also mandate that retailers keep a record of all ammunition sales, including the type, caliber, and quantity of the ammunition, the make, model and serial number of the firearm it is for, as well as the purchaser’s name and address. 

Local Law “A” would also create a secondary method of gun registration for both long guns and handguns.  Congress has experimented with ammunition registration in the past, only to discover that it was not only ineffective for law enforcement, but completely unmanageable due to the sheer volume of transactions.  Ammunition registration creates huge and cumbersome record-keeping requirements and provides no useful benefits for law enforcement. It was repealed at the federal level by the Firearm Owners Protection Act of 1986.
